Some notes about the design:

The Content line is slightly asymmetrical. The reasoning behind this is that often tapists group recordings of a single artist or make compilations that are not as critical for space.

The NOTES section can add data and the inner spine has ample space to list major details.

The NR section is on one side only as tapists rarely use more than one on a single tape. This, then, is a practical omission.

Lining will allow the user to write horizontally or divide the area vertically or arbitrarily at their choosing. Spacing between the lines allows ample space and does not overly tax their writing skills in my opinion, something that always presented a problem to me.
